It took longer than we expected, but now we can inform you that the final summary report for the Decade has been submitted to the United Nations Secretary-General with a request that he transmit it to the UN General Assembly for their debate on the culture of peace in October. The summary report is based upon individual reports from over 1,000 organizations.
